Output b587148b23eda837160d3c1eb1e5b30a6ffa8bda82e93a064776f5ff7f579991:10

value
1028611
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c955af842d2dbe79b803d7b89c00379a702b028a OP_EQUAL
address
3L3aPeCqMHD9Wgdyme8G3y6sVxJzYs7dej
transaction
b587148b23eda837160d3c1eb1e5b30a6ffa8bda82e93a064776f5ff7f579991
spent
true